Wood Carving Illustrated - Issue #14 - Spring 2001

Moor Chip Carving
Father and son team is kicking up the chips across North America

Windsor Wood Carving Museum
Eye-catching exhibits make this a must-see museum

Tecumseh Comes to Windsor
Neil Z. Cox sculpts a Canadian legend

Carving and Painting a Magpie
Cam Merkle illustrates how to create this strikingly iridescent bird

Figurative Furniture
Jamie Russell brings together carved figures and impeccable joinery

Carving Horses
You can bet that Llew Bertsch's horses have just the right proportions

Pyrography
Carole Peters warms us up to a hot topic among woodcarvers

Canadian Carves Canes
Dave Kemp makes canes fit for a knight

In the Spirit of Bark Carving
Tony Wispinski teaches how to bark up the right tree

Swiss-Made Tools Put to the Test
This brand stays on the cutting edge of great tools

Wood Review: Birch
It's a wood suited to both poets and woodcarvers

Carving and Painting a Killer Whale
Take the plunge with Dennis Drechsler and create a striking sculpture

Brant Festival
Vancouver Island, British Columbia offers a top carving show
